What Exactly Is Diabetes and Why Do People Develop It?

Around 415 million people around the world are living with diabetes. That equates to about one in eleven people. And that figure is expected to rise to 642 million people by 2040.

Furthermore, it is estimated that 46% of people with diabetes are undiagnosed. That is perhaps because people do not fully comprehend what diabetes is and how it can develop.

The Different Types of Diabetes  The two primary forms of diabetes are type 1 diabetes and type 2 diabetes, but the latter accounts for approximately 90% of all diabetes cases.
